# Service Accounts: String Extraction

The `extract-i18n` script pulls translatable strings from all Bramblewick repos and pushes them to the Glossa service. It runs under the `i18n-extractor` service account. Do not run it under your personal account; Glossa rate-limits individual users aggressively. The account has write access to the staging catalog only. Set the token in your shell before invoking the script. The current staging token is below.

API key for kahap-kafog: zpat15_6qzxZ7YR8aDwjmp

## Support

Deep-link routing in Linkwarden Mobile can get hairy, especially around the fallback-to-web logic in `RouteResolver`. If a review turns up weird behavior with universal links or the custom `lw://` scheme, don't burn hours bisecting — the routing table is generated, so the bug is usually upstream. Ping the Navigations crew first; they answer fast at the address below.

alerts address for yagap-yaduf: wenax@qorvelworks.corp

Subject: On-call notes for GraphLattice

Welcome to the rotation. GraphLattice renders dependency graphs for all plugin bundles submitted through the Hexwing portal. Most pages you'll get are render timeouts caused by plugins declaring circular edges; the validator flags these but doesn't block them yet. Check the edge-cycle dashboard first, then requeue the affected bundle. Escalate to the Hexwing core team only if requeues fail twice. The full triage guide is on our internal wiki page.

wiki page, kahog-hahig: https://vault.zemvargrid.internal/display/deploy/repo/settings/merge_requests/job/settings/6f3b933774dbc5320a4daa18